See the License for the specific language governing permissions and limitations under the License. */ // A tiny binary for testing ports. // // Reads env vars; for every var of the form SERVE_PORT_X, where X is a valid // port number, porter starts an HTTP server which serves the env var's value // in response to any query. package porter import ( "encoding/json" "fmt" "log" "net/http" "os" "strings" "github.com/ishidawataru/sctp" "github.com/spf13/cobra" ) const tcpPrefix = "SERVE_PORT_" const sctpPrefix = "SERVE_SCTP_PORT_" const tlsPrefix = "SERVE_TLS_PORT_" // CmdPorter is used by agnhost Cobra. var CmdPorter = &cobra.Command{ Use: "porter", Short: "Serves requested data on ports specified in ENV variables", Long: `Serves requested data on ports specified in environment variables of the form SERVE_{PORT,TLS_PORT,SCTP_PORT}_[NNNN]. eg: * SERVE_PORT_9001 - serve TCP connections on port 9001 * SERVE_TLS_PORT_9002 - serve TLS-encrypted TCP connections on port 9002 * SERVE_SCTP_PORT_9003 - serve SCTP connections on port 9003 The included "localhost.crt" is a PEM-encoded TLS cert with SAN IPs "127.0.0.1" and "[::1]", expiring in January 2084, generated from "src/crypto/tls". To use a different cert/key, mount them into the pod and set the "CERT_FILE" and "KEY_FILE" environment variables to the desired paths.`, Args: cobra.MaximumNArgs(0), Run: main, } // JSONResponse enables --json-response flag var JSONResponse bool type jsonResponse struct { Method string Body string } func init() { CmdPorter.Flags().BoolVar(&JSONResponse, "json-response", false, "Responds to requests with a json response that includes the default value with the http.Request Method") } func main(cmd *cobra.Command, args []string) { for _, vk := range os.Environ() { // Put everything before the first = sign in parts[0], and // everything else in parts[1] (even if there are multiple = // characters). parts := strings.SplitN(vk, "=", 2) key := parts[0] value := parts[1] switch { case strings.HasPrefix(key, tcpPrefix): port := strings.TrimPrefix(key, tcpPrefix) go servePort(port, value) case strings.HasPrefix(key, sctpPrefix): port := strings.TrimPrefix(key, sctpPrefix) go serveSCTPPort(port, value) case strings.HasPrefix(key, tlsPrefix): port := strings.TrimPrefix(key, tlsPrefix) go serveTLSPort(port, value) } } select {} } func servePort(port, value string) { s := &http.Server{ Addr: "0.0.0.0:" + port, Handler: http.HandlerFunc(func(w http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) { body := value if JSONResponse { j, err := json.Marshal(&jsonResponse{ Method: r.Method, Body: value}) if err != nil { http.Error(w, fmt.Sprintf("Internal Server Error: %v", err), 500) return } w.Header().Set("Content-Type", "application/json") body = string(j) } fmt.Fprint(w, body) }), } log.Printf("server on port %q failed: %v", port, s.ListenAndServe()) } func serveTLSPort(port, value string) { s := &http.Server{ Addr: "0.0.0.0:" + port, Handler: http.HandlerFunc(func(w http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) { body := value if JSONResponse { j, err := json.Marshal(&jsonResponse{ Method: r.Method, Body: value}) if err != nil { http.Error(w, fmt.Sprintf("Internal Server Error: %v", err), 500) return } w.Header().Set("Content-Type", "application/json") body = string(j) } fmt.Fprint(w, body) }), } certFile := os.Getenv("CERT_FILE") if len(certFile) == 0 { certFile = "localhost.crt" } keyFile := os.Getenv("KEY_FILE") if len(keyFile) == 0 { keyFile = "localhost.key" } log.Printf("tls server on port %q with certFile=%q, keyFile=%q failed: %v", port, certFile, keyFile, s.ListenAndServeTLS(certFile, keyFile)) } func serveSCTPPort(port, value string) { serverAddress, err := sctp.ResolveSCTPAddr("sctp", "0.0.0.0:"+port) if err != nil { log.Fatal("Sctp: failed to resolve address. error:", err) } listener, err := sctp.ListenSCTP("sctp", serverAddress) if err != nil { log.Fatal("Failed to listen SCTP. error:", err) } log.Printf("Started SCTP server") defer listener.Close() defer func() { log.Printf("SCTP server exited") }() for { conn, err := listener.AcceptSCTP() if err != nil { log.Fatal("Failed to accept SCTP. error:", err) } go func(conn *sctp.SCTPConn) { defer conn.Close() log.Println("Sending response") _, err = conn.Write([]byte(value)) if err != nil { log.Println("Failed to send response", err) return } log.Println("Response sent") }(conn) } }
